Ragunath Ramanathan

Chief Revenue Officer of Platform & Technology Group

SAP

 

Ragunath Ramanathan is a seasoned technology executive with more than 20 years of experience. After joining SAP in 2004, Ragunath has held a variety of leadership positions in strategy, product management, Industries and sales, most recently serving as the Chief Revenue Officer of Platform & Technology Group.

Tina Rosario

Chief Data Officer, Europe

SAP

 

In this customer facing role, Tina is responsible for helping SAP customers drive data innovation typically as an important component of an enterprise wide transformation initiative.

As a business strategy professional, Tina has more than 25 years of experience in business process re-engineering, defining business impact and leading transformation programs.  

 

When Tina moved to Paris in 2016 she extended her Chief Data Officer practitioner role to become the head of data innovation, where she works directly with senior business executives to design a data management approach, future state information management capabilities and consult with executives on the design and execution of their data strategy.    

 

Tina led SAP’s own enterprise data strategy and helped build the organization which has delivered over 75 million euros of benefit to SAP. Her expertise ranges from building best practice enterprise programs, defining data management innovations, driving data technology development, and managing teams of data stewards and data operations.  

 

A recognized expert in information management, Tina is regularly requested to speak at industry events.  She spends a significant amount of time presenting SAP’s point of view on the power of data and a data-driven culture.

 

Tina has two big passions:  data and diversity.

 

She serves as President of the European chapter of the Women in Big Data network whose mission is to promote diversity in the field of data management. She runs a program with over 6,000 members across EMEA targeted at providing training, awareness, mentoring and job sharing in the growing field of big data (including ML, AI, Data Science, IoT and Data Warehousing). 

 

Prior to joining SAP, Tina’s career grew through strategy consulting positions at McKinsey and Accenture.

Jeremy D. Rader

General Manager of Enterprise Strategy & Solutions for Data Platforms Group

Intel 

 

Jeremy D. Rader is the General Manager of Enterprise Strategy & Solutions (ESS) in Intel’s Data Platforms Group (DPG), Cloud & Enterprise Solutions (CESG) organization. He leads enterprise ecosystem partnerships and solution integration to highlight the value of IA in the data center. Collaborating across Intel, ESS focuses on providing the enterprise platform and solution requirements and ecosystem enabling strategies.

 

Rader joined DPG in 2015 where he led as the Sr. Director of the Data-Centric Solutions (DCS) organization responsible for accelerating enterprise customers’ digital transformation by delivering analytics & AI solutions enabled by partners and scaled through the industry.

  

Prior to joining DPG in 2015, Rader served fifteen years in Intel’s IT organization culminating in his role as Director of Business Intelligence, leading Intel’s global team responsible for driving advanced analytics and insights across manufacturing, sales & marketing, supply chain, and finance. Earlier in his Intel career, he held positions in the eBusiness group and supply chain organization. Rader joined Intel in 1997 as a Materials Services Manager in Intel’s manufacturing business.
